Broadcom Network Flow Analysis and Infraon IMS compete in network performance management. Broadcom stands out with its historical data analysis and visualization strengths, whereas Infraon IMS is favored for real-time monitoring and alerting capabilities.
Features: Broadcom Network Flow Analysis excels in historical data analytics, advanced visualization, and long-term reporting. Infraon IMS focuses on real-time monitoring with immediate insights, offering strong troubleshooting features. Broadcom's data handling is superior, while Infraon IMS delivers prompt alerting capabilities.
Room for Improvement: Broadcom Network Flow Analysis could improve in real-time data processing and streamlining deployment processes. Its pricing structure may deter some users. Infraon IMS may need enhancements in historical data visualization and analytics depth. Additional customization options and scalability could benefit Infraon IMS.
Ease of Deployment and Customer Service: Broadcom Network Flow Analysis involves comprehensive deployment with a detailed configuration, supported by extensive customer resources. Infraon IMS offers quick implementation, focusing on user-friendly setup and efficient customer support. Broadcom's thorough approach demands more initial setup work, while Infraon's simpler process facilitates faster adoption.
Pricing and ROI: Broadcom Network Flow Analysis typically requires a higher initial investment, justified by its advanced analytics features, with ROI stemming from data-driven insights. Infraon IMS provides a cost-effective entry point with competitive pricing, appealing to businesses seeking rapid deployment and satisfactory returns. Budget considerations versus analytical demands often influence the decision.

Infraon IMS offers network monitoring with real-time dashboards, customizable GUIs, and integrated tools, supporting device management and workflow automation efficiently.
Infraon IMS delivers stable performance with features tailored for easy customization and detailed network management. Users benefit from real-time monitoring through role-based dashboards and integrated ticketing tools. However, improvements in reporting, GUI usability, and AI integration are needed. Challenges include monitoring non-IPBS devices and improving connectivity visibility. Users require seamless Infraon Desk integration, ease of device addition, and enhanced topology views.
What are the key features of Infraon IMS?In industries like IT infrastructure and data center management, Infraon IMS is utilized for network monitoring and managing key components such as leased lines and firewalls. Its capabilities aid diverse geographical locations in overseeing data centers, offering centralized monitoring and access to critical infrastructure.
